Dovyalis sp propagation by air-layering process

Aiming to stud the capacity of vegetative propagation of Dovyalis sp. by layering method, this work was developed. It was used branches of 50 cm length, which received the following treatments: 0; 1,000; 3,000; 5,000 and 7,000 mg/kg of indolbutiric acid (IBA) diluted in lanolina, in two periods: autumn and spring. In autumn the layering was distributed in superior and inferior part of the canopy and north and south sides of the plant. In spring, due to few branches it was just considered treatments with IBA. The autumn period demonstrated the highest percentage of root formation (93.93 %) and number of roots (10.26 %), and the root formation do not depend on branch position on the plant. The highest length of root was obtained in spring.
